目的 研究暴露于农村生活环境对预防儿童哮喘及致敏的保护作用.方法 向2986名在校儿童父母发放哮喘标准调查表,采用放射性变应原荧光酶免疫吸附实验(RAST-FEIA)检测儿童血清中特异性IgE(sIgE)含量.结果 与在城镇生活的儿童相比,暴露于农村生活环境儿童的过敏性哮喘与非过敏性哮喘、过敏性哮鸣及特应性哮呜危险度显著性降低(OR=0.45,95%CI:0.13~0.96:OR=0.41,95%CI:0.15~0.95;OR=0.32,95% CI:0.11~0.62;OR=0.44,95% CI:0.13~0.91).1周岁内暴露与农村生活环境的儿童过敏性哮喘及特应性致敏危险度较低(OR=0.23,95% CI:0.04~0.91;OR=0.32,95%CI:0.17~0.78);若暴露持续至6周岁,过敏性哮喘及特应性致敏危险度更低(OR=0.21,95%CI:0.03~0.87;OR=0.31,95%CI:0.15~0.78).结论 暴露于农村环境对预防儿童过敏性哮喘及致敏的发生可能有保护作用,持续的暴露能加强此作用.  相似文献

OBJECTIVES: Diesel exhaust particles (DEPs) containing polycyclic aromatic hydrocarbons stimulate the formation of IgE in humans following single and acute exposure. The aim of the present study was to ascertain whether long-standing occupational exposure to DEPs carries a risk of enhanced serum IgE, and of rhinitis or asthma. METHODS: In this cross-sectional study, findings in 76 dockers were compared with those in 63 reference subjects. Among the dockers, drivers and laborers were exposed to diesel emission from forklifts or trucks in the ship-holds, where benzopyrene levels averaged 4.9 ng/m(3). Serum IgE levels were measured by the UNICAP method. Atopy, an evident source of high IgE levels, was assessed by the Phadiatop test. The subjects' clinical and occupational histories were collected. Interval variables were analyzed with Student's t- and Levene's F-tests. The odds ratio (OR) with the 95% confidence interval (CI) was obtained by the exact method at univariate and multivariate (logistic regression) analysis. RESULTS: In view of the large difference in serum IgE (P=0.00001) and the prevalence of respiratory diseases ( P=0.009) between atopic and non-atopic subjects, we analyzed their data separately. For non-atopic subjects, the risk of presenting high IgE was significantly higher (OR=11.4; CI=1.44-526; P=0.013) and the risk of respiratory disease was significantly lower (OR=0.09; CI=0.00-0.73; P=0.016) in drivers and laborers as a whole than in the reference subjects. None of the ORs was significant among atopic individuals. CONCLUSIONS: In non-atopic dockers, long-standing exposure to DEPs at concentrations similar to those in heavily polluted cities increased serum IgE levels but not the incidence of rhinitis or asthma.  相似文献

Background: To evaluate the risk of the adult glioma associated with farming and agricultural pesticide use, the authors conducted a population based case control study in eastern Nebraska. Methods: Telephone interviews were conducted with men and women diagnosed with gliomas (n = 251) between 1988 and 1993 and controls (n = 498) randomly selected from the same geographical area. Unconditional logistic regression was used to calculate adjusted odds ratios (ORs) for farming and for use of individual and chemical classes of insecticides and herbicides, including pesticides classified as nitrosatable (able to form N-nitroso compounds upon reaction with nitrite). Non-farmers were used as the reference category for all analyses. Results: Among men, ever living or working on a farm and duration of farming were associated with significantly increased risks of glioma (?55 years on a farm OR = 3.9, 95% CI 1.8 to 8.6); however, positive findings were limited to proxy respondents. Among women, there were no positive associations with farming activities among self or proxy respondents. Specific pesticide families and individual pesticides were associated with significantly increased risks among male farmers; however, most of the positive associations were limited to proxy respondents. For two herbicides and three insecticides, use was positively associated with risk among both self and proxy respondents. Based on a small number of exposed cases, ORs were significantly increased for the herbicides metribuzin (OR = 3.4, 95% CI 1.2 to 9.7) and paraquat (OR = 11.1, 95% CI 1.2 to 101), and for the insecticides bufencarb (OR = 18.9, 95% CI 1.9 to 187), chlorpyrifos (OR = 22.6, 95% CI 2.7 to 191), and coumaphos (OR = 5.9, 95% CI 1.1 to 32). Conclusion: The authors found significant associations between some specific agricultural pesticide exposures and the risk of glioma among male farmers but not among female farmers in Nebraska; however, most of the positive associations were limited to proxy respondents. These findings warrant further evaluation in prospective cohort studies where issues of recall bias are not a concern.  相似文献

Farm machinery is a major cause of injury morbidity and mortality among farmers. This case-control study assessed risk factors for machinery-related injuries among Iowa farmers. A screener questionnaire sent to 6,999 farmers in 1998 identified 205 farmers who had machinery-related injuries requiring medical advice/treatment in the previous year. Possible risk factors for injury were assessed among these farmers compared with 473 farmers with no injury in the previous year. A multiple logistic regression analysis showed significant associations between machinery-related injury and hours per week spent on farmwork (OR = 2.02; 95% CI 1.38-2.94), fewer years of farming experience (OR = 1.79; 95% CI 1.14-2.79), wearing a hearing aid (OR = 4.37; 95% CI 1.55-12.25), and a high CAGE score suggesting problem drinking (OR = 2.49; 95% CI 1.00-6.19). This is the first study to show associations between machinery-related injury and hearing impairment, problem drinking, and fewer years of farming experience. These findings may be useful for future interventions to decrease injuries related to farm machinery.  相似文献

BACKGROUND: Individuals with asthma are more atopic than the general population, but few reports have quantified this association, i.e. the proportion of asthma in the community due to specific immunoresponse. We aimed to determine the population attributable risk of asthma in the community due to atopy, and the quantity and quality of specific immunoresponses to common aeroallergens involved. METHODS: We used data from a cross-sectional study in a random sample of the general Spanish population, 20-44 years old, from five areas. In all, 1816 participants were given a symptoms questionnaire, a methacholine challenge and were assessed for atopy. Bronchial responsiveness (BR) was defined as a > or =20% fall in forced expiratory volume in one second (FEV1) after methacholine. Asthma was defined as symptomatic bronchial responsiveness. Atopy was assessed by measuring serum specific IgE or skin tests for sensitivity to Alternaria, birch, cat, Cladosporium, Dermatophagoides pteronyssinus, olive, Parietaria, ragweed or timothy grass. RESULTS: Sensitivity to any of the individual allergens tested significantly increased the risk of being asthmatic, at least twofold compared to non-atopic individuals. The population attributable risk of atopy in explaining asthma is 41.97% (95% CI: 29.2-60.3) when adjusting for area of residence, age, sex, and smoking. In symptomatic individuals, atopy was an independent factor in producing an early measurable PD20 (methacholine dose producing 20% fall in FEV1), especially in those atopic to two or more aeroallergens, and irrespective of the particular aeroallergen. CONCLUSIONS: Specific immunoresponse is strongly associated with asthma, but positivity to single allergens (quality) and the number of positive immunoresponses (quantity) do not change the per se risk of asthma in atopic individuals.  相似文献

OBJECTIVE: Despite the intensive use of pesticides in agriculture there are few studies assessing the risk of respiratory conditions from this exposure. The study aimed at quantifying the prevalence of respiratory symptoms among farmers and evaluating its relationship with occupational use of pesticides and the prevalence of respiratory symptoms. METHODS: A cross-sectional study was conducted among 1,379 farmers from two municipalities of Southern Brazil in 1996. Frequency and type of chemical exposure and pesticide poisoning were recorded for both sexes. All subjects aged 15 years or older with at least 15 weekly hours of agricultural activity were interviewed. An adapted questionnaire developed by the American Thoracic Society was used for the assessment of respiratory symptoms. Multivariate logistic regression analysis was carried out. RESULTS: More than half (55%) of interviewees were male. The prevalence of asthma symptoms was 12% and chronic respiratory disease symptoms was 22%. Higher odds ratios for both asthma (OR=1.51; 95% CI: 1.07-2.14) and chronic respiratory disease (OR=1.34; 95% CI 1.00-1.81) symptoms were found in women. Logistic regression analysis identified associations between many forms of exposure to pesticides and increased respiratory symptoms. Occurrence of pesticide poisoning was associated with higher prevalence of asthma symptoms (OR=1.54; 95% CI: 1.04-2.58) and chronic respiratory disease symptoms (OR=1.57; 95% CI: 1.08-2.28). CONCLUSIONS: In spite of causality limitations, the study results provide evidence that farming exposure to pesticides is associated with higher prevalence of respiratory symptoms, especially when the exposure is above two days per month.  相似文献

The health risks of wastewater use in agriculture were investigated in the city of Faisalabad, Pakistan, by means of a cross-sectional study. The study showed an increased risk of intestinal nematode infection and hookworm infection, in particular, in wastewater farmers (OR = 31.4, 95% CI 4.1-243) and their children (OR = 5.7, 95% CI 2.1-16) when compared with farming households using regular (non-wastewater) irrigation water. Textile labourers living in the same village as the wastewater farmers showed a lower risk of hookworm infection than wastewater farmers but an increased risk compared with farming households using regular irrigation water. Many urban and peri-urban farmers make a living by using untreated wastewater in the production of fresh produce for the urban market. Banning the use of untreated wastewater would deprive these farmers of their livelihood and affect food supply for the urban population. If treatment of wastewater is not a feasible option, the promotion of footwear and improved hygiene, the construction of toilets, in combination with regular anthelminthic treatment, would be suitable alternatives to safeguard the health of wastewater farmers and their children.  相似文献

目的 了解城乡流动人口健康教育现状及其影响因素,为促进中国流动人口健康素养和健康水平提供参考。方法 利用中国2017年全国流动人口动态监测调查数据,共纳入 169 989名流动人口进行分析。t检验和χ2检验用于组间比较。二元 logistic 回归模型用于分析城乡流动人口健康教育现状及其影响因素。结果 2017年全国流动人口中,农村流动人口健康教育接受率为65.6%;城镇流动人口健康教育接受率为69.6%;二元 logistic 回归分析结果显示,文化程度为中等教育(OR = 1.236, P = 0.003, 95%CI:1.065~1.361)、年人均GRP(gross regional product)在100 000元以上(OR = 0.833, P = 0.007, 95%CI:0.730~0.951)、患有高血压(OR = 0.702, P = 0.002, 95%CI:0.562~0.878)或者患有高血压和糖尿病(OR = 0.072, P = 0.043, 95%CI:0.530~0.989)、本地建立健康档案(OR = 4.238, P<0.001, 95%CI:3.509~5.119)、和完全认同自己为本地人(OR = 1.412,P = 0.046,95%CI:1.006~1.981)的农村流动人口更愿意接受健康教育;已婚(OR = 0.692,P = 0.000,95%CI:0.671~0.804)、老年人(OR = 0.500, P = 0.020, 95%CI:0.278~0.898)、年人均GRP在100 000元(OR = 0.911,P = 0.034,95%CI:0.837~0.992)以上、患有高血压(OR = 0.820, P = 0.021, 95%CI:0.693~0.970)、自评健康(OR = 1.363, P = 0.018, 95%CI:1.041~1.533)、本地建立健康档案(OR = 3.892, P<0.001, 95%CI:3.424~4.425)的城镇流动人口更愿意接受健康教育。结论 城乡流动人口接受健康教育水平不均,健康教育影响因素具有差异性。将城乡流动人口作为健康教育服务的重点关注对象,加大对于该群体健康教育服务的投入 ,针对城乡流动人口健康教育影响因素的差异性,进行个性化、差异化的健康教育。  相似文献

A case-control study of risk factors for asthma in New Zealand children   总被引:2,自引:0,他引:2  
OBJECTIVE: As in other English-speaking countries, asthma is a major and increasing health problem in New Zealand. This study examined the risk factors for asthma in children aged 7-9. METHODS: Cases and controls were randomly selected from participants in the Wellington arm of the International Study of Asthma and Allergies in Childhood (ISAAC). Cases were children with a previous diagnosis of asthma and current medication use (n=233), and controls were children with no history of wheezing and no diagnosis of asthma (n=241). RESULTS: After controlling for confounders, factors significantly associated with asthma were maternal (OR=3.36, 95% CI 1.88-5.99) and paternal asthma (OR-2.67, 95% CI 1.42-5.02), and male sex (OR=1.81, 95% CI 1.17-2.81). Children from social classes 5 and 6 or with unemployed parents (OR=2.32, 95% CI 1.22-4.44) were significantly more likely to have asthma than children in social classes 1 and 2. There was no significant association between having polio vaccination (OR=2.48, 95% CI 0.83-7.41), hepatitis B vaccination (OR=0.66, 95% CI 0.42-1.04) or measles/mumps/rubella vaccination (OR=1.43, 95% CI 0.85-2.41) and asthma. CONCLUSIONS: This study has confirmed the associations of family history and lower socio-economic status with current asthma in 7-9 year old children. The role of vaccinations requires further research.  相似文献

Aims: To evaluate the risk of the stomach and oesophageal adenocarcinomas associated with farming and agricultural pesticide use. Methods: Population based case-control study in eastern Nebraska. Telephone interviews were conducted with men and women diagnosed with adenocarcinoma of the stomach (n = 170) or oesophagus (n = 137) between 1988 and 1993, and controls (n = 502) randomly selected from the same geographical area. Unconditional logistic regression was used to calculate adjusted odds ratios (ORs) for farming and for use of individual and chemical classes of insecticides and herbicides, including pesticides classified as nitrosatable (able to form N-nitroso compounds on reaction with nitrite). Non-farmers were used as the reference category for all analyses. Results: Ever living or working on a farm, duration of farming, and size of the farm were not associated with stomach or oesophageal adenocarcinomas. There was no association for either cancer with ever-use of insecticides (stomach OR 0.9, 95% CI 0.6 to 1.4; oesophagus OR 0.7, 95% CI 0.4 to 1.1) or herbicides (stomach OR 0.9, 95% CI 0.5 to 1.4; oesophagus OR 0.7, 95% CI 0.4 to 1.2). Likewise, individual pesticides, including individual nitrosatable pesticides, were not significantly associated with risk. Conclusions: No significant associations were found between specific agricultural pesticide exposures and the risk of stomach or oesophageal adenocarcinomas among Nebraska farmers.  相似文献

OBJECTIVE: Environmental working conditions in rural areas, notably exposure to organic and mineral dusts, have been associated with increases in respiratory diseases. The objective of this study was to evaluate the prevalence of respiratory symptoms among farmers and the associations of these with occupational risk factors. METHODS: This cross-sectional study was undertaken in 1996 with 1,379 farmers from Southern Brazil. Sociodemographic and farming-production parameters were collected, as were levels of exposure to organic and mineral dusts. Respiratory symptoms were assessed by a modified version of American Thoracic Society-Division of Lung Disease questionnaire. Multiple logistic regression analysis was used in analyses, controlling for confounding factors. RESULTS: The majority (52%) of interviewees worked in activities with intense exposure to dust. Workers on farms with better economic indicators had a lower prevalence of respiratory symptoms. Poultry workers showed more symptoms of chronic respiratory disease (OR=1.60; 95% CI: 1.05-2.42). Farmers exposed to high concentrations of dust had more than 70% higher risk of asthma symptoms (OR=1.71; 95% CI: 1.10-2.67) and chronic respiratory disease symptoms (OR=1.77; 95% CI: 1.25-2.50). CONCLUSIONS: The rural workers studied herein were exposed to high levels of organic and mineral dusts. Those exposed to higher dust concentrations, such as poultry workers, showed an increased risk of work-related respiratory symptoms. The implementation of respiratory protection programs is recommended, emphasizing workers involved with poultry production.  相似文献

A cohort of 1,220 farmers, 1,130 nonfarming rural men, and 1,087 urban referents from Sweden were monitored for 12 years. Farmers had lower mortality than urban referents for all causes of death (hazard ratio [HR] = 0.51; 95% confidence interval [CI], 0.37–0.71), cancer (HR = 0.44; 95% CI, 0.24–0.78) and cardiovascular diseases (HR = 0.60; 95% CI, 0.36–0.99). Nonfarming rural men had lower mortality than urban referents for all causes of deaths (HR = 0.81; 95% CI, 0.70–0.94). Farmers and nonfarming rural men had significantly lower morbidity risks of cancer and of psychiatric disorders than urban referents. Farmers had significantly lower risk of endocrine disorders, cardiovascular disorders, and respiratory disorders. In general, morbidity was lower among nonfarming rural men compared with urban referents and was even lower among farmers. Urban referents had, however, significantly less musculoskeletal disorder morbidity. An urban–rural factor and a farming occupational or lifestyle factor results in lower mortality and morbidity rates except concerning musculoskeletal disorders.  相似文献

The aim of this study was to assess risk factors for low back injury requiring medical advice or treatment among Iowa farmers. Although farmers are at risk for low back injury, few studies have addressed risk factors for farm work-related low back injury. We screened 6999 participants in the Iowa portion of the Agricultural Health Study to identify 49 male farmers who reported farm work-related low back injury requiring medical advice or treatment in the previous year. We compared them with 465 uninjured male farmer controls. Multivariable modeling identified four risk factors significantly associated with low back injury: age less than 45 years (OR = 3.32; 95% CI 1.75-6.20), doctor-diagnosed asthma (OR = 4.26; 95% CI 1.49-12.10), education beyond high school (OR = 2.12; 95% CI 1.13-3.90), and difficulty hearing normal conversation (even with a hearing aid, in the case of those using one) (OR = 1.98; 95% CI 1.02-3.80). Although hearing difficulty may be a general risk factor for occupational injury, asthma may be a more specific risk factor for low back injury. Future research to assess the risk factors, asthma and difficulty hearing, may be particularly important, since farmers are at increased risk for hearing loss, and farmers come into contact with many inhaled agents that can cause asthma.  相似文献

PURPOSE: A growing body of evidence indicates that perinatal factors modulate immune development and thereby may affect childhood asthma risk. In this study, we examined the associations between birth by cesarean section (C-section) and atopic disease occurrence in childhood. METHODS: Subjects were born in California between 1975 and 1987 and were 8 to 17 years old during their enrollment in the Children's Health Study. Our analysis was restricted to 3464 children born at or after 37 weeks of gestation with a birth weight of 2500 g or greater based on birth certificate data. Information about sociodemographic factors, reported physician-diagnosed asthma, and other atopic diseases was obtained by using a self-administered structured questionnaire. Logistic regression models were fitted to compute odds ratios (ORs) and 95% confidence intervals (CIs). RESULTS: Children born by C-section were at increased risk for asthma (OR, 1.33; 95% CI, 1.01-1.75), hay fever (OR, 1.57; 95% CI, 1.24-1.99), and allergy (OR, 1.26; 95% CI, 1.03-1.53) compared with those born vaginally. Risk associated with C-section was the same for children regardless of family history of asthma or allergy. CONCLUSION: We conclude that birth by C-section or processes associated with it may increase the risk for atopic disease in childhood.  相似文献

Pesticides are potential risk factors for respiratory disease among farmers, but farmers are also exposed to other respiratory toxicants. To explore the association of pesticides with wheeze in a population without other farming exposures, the authors analyzed data from 2,255 Iowa commercial pesticide applicators enrolled in the Agricultural Health Study. Controlling for age, smoking status, asthma and atopy history, and body mass index, the authors calculated odds ratios for the relationship between wheeze and 36 individual pesticides participants had used during the year before enrollment (1993-1997). Eight of 16 herbicides were associated with wheeze in single-agent models; however, the risk was almost exclusively associated with the herbicide chlorimuron-ethyl (odds ratio (OR) = 1.62, 95% confidence interval (CI): 1.25, 2.10). Inclusion of chlorimuron-ethyl in models for the other herbicides virtually eliminated the associations. The odds ratios for four organophosphate insecticides (terbufos, fonofos, chlorpyrifos, and phorate) were elevated when these chemicals were modeled individually and remained elevated, though attenuated somewhat, when chlorimuron-ethyl was included. The association for dichlorvos, another organophosphate insecticide, was not attenuated by chlorimuron-ethyl (OR = 2.48, 95% CI: 1.08, 5.66). Dose-response trends were observed for chlorimuron-ethyl, chlorpyrifos, and phorate; the strongest odds ratio was for applying chlorpyrifos on more than 40 days per year (OR = 2.40, 95% CI: 1.24, 4.65). These results add to the emerging literature linking organophosphate insecticides and respiratory health and suggest a role for chlorimuron-ethyl.  相似文献

BACKGROUND: The "hygiene hypothesis" postulates that infections during infancy may protect against asthma and atopy. There is also some evidence that antibiotic and/or paracetamol use may increase the risk of asthma. METHODS: The study measured the association between infections, and medication use early in life and the risk of asthma at age 6-7 years. It involved 1584 children who had been notified to public health services with serious infections at age 0-4 years, and 2539 children sampled from the general population. For both groups, postal questionnaires were completed by parents. RESULTS: There was little difference in the prevalence of current wheezing between the childhood infections group (prevalence = 23.5%) and the general population group (prevalence = 24.3%). There was also little difference whether the major site of infection was gastrointestinal (prevalence = 24.1%), invasive (prevalence = 24.6%) or respiratory (prevalence = 21.1%). However, in both groups, there were associations with antibiotic (OR = 1.78, 95% CI 1.49 to 2.14) or paracetamol (OR = 1.38, 95% CI 1.04 to 1.83) use in the first year of life or recent paracetamol use (OR = 2.10, 95% CI 1.78 to 2.49) and current wheezing. There was a weak protective effect of childhood infections in children who had not used antibiotics in the first year of life (OR = 0.78, 95% CI 0.55 to 1.10). CONCLUSIONS: These findings are consistent with other evidence that antibiotic use early in life may increase the risk of asthma. They are also consistent with some preliminary evidence associating paracetamol use with an increased risk of asthma. Any protective effect of notifiable childhood infections was weak.  相似文献

This study evaluated the contribution of prenatal, perinatal, neonatal, and postnatal factors to the prevalence of cognitive disabilities among children aged 2-9 years in Bangladesh. A two-phase survey was implemented in 1987-1988 in which 10,299 children were screened for disability. In multivariate analyses, significant independent predictors of serious mental retardation in rural and urban areas included maternal goiter (rural odds ratio (OR) = 5.14, 95% confidence interval (CI): 1.23, 21.57; urban OR = 4.82, 95% CI: 2.73, 8.50) and postnatal brain infections (rural OR = 29.24, 95% CI: 7.17, 119.18; urban OR = 13.65, 95% CI: 4.69, 39.76). In rural areas, consanguinity (OR = 15.13, 95% CI: 3.08, 74.30) and landless agriculture (OR = 6.02, 95% CI: 1.16, 31.19) were also independently associated with the prevalence of serious mental retardation. In both rural and urban areas, independent risk factors for mild cognitive disabilities included maternal illiteracy (OR = 2.48, 95% CI: 0.86, 7.12), landlessness (OR = 4.27, 95% CI: 1.77, 10.29), maternal history of pregnancy loss (OR = 2.61, 95% CI: 0.95, 7.12), and small for gestational age at birth (OR = 3.86, 95% CI: 1.56, 9.55). Interventions likely to have the greatest impact on preventing cognitive disabilities among children in Bangladesh include expansion of existing iodine supplementation, maternal literacy, and poverty alleviation programs as well as prevention of intracranial infections and their consequences. Further population-based studies are needed to confirm and understand the association between consanguinity and serious cognitive disability.  相似文献

BACKGROUND: Nitrogen dioxide (NO(2)), an oxidant gas that contaminates both outdoor and indoor air, is considered to be a potential risk factor for asthma. We investigated concurrently the effects of outdoor and indoor NO(2) on the prevalence and incidence of respiratory symptoms among children. METHODS: A cohort study was carried out over 3 years on 842 schoolchildren living in seven different communities in Japan. Indoor NO(2) concentrations over 24 hours were measured in both winter and summer in the homes of the subjects, and a 3-year average of the outdoor NO(2) concentration was determined for each community. Respiratory symptoms were evaluated every year from responses to questionnaires. RESULTS: The prevalence of bronchitis, wheeze, and asthma significantly increased with increases of indoor NO(2) concentrations among girls, but not among boys. In neither boys nor girls were there significant differences in the prevalence of respiratory symptoms among urban, suburban, and rural districts. The incidence of asthma increased among children living in areas with high concentrations of outdoor NO(2). Multiple logistic regression analysis showed that a 10 parts per billion (ppb) increase of outdoor NO(2) concentration was associated with an increased incidence of wheeze and asthma (odds ratios [OR] = 1.76, 95% CI : 1.04-3.23 and OR = 2.10, 95% CI : 1.10-4.75, respectively), but that no such associations were found with indoor NO(2) concentration (OR = 0.73, 95% CI : 0.45-1.14 and OR = 0.87, 95% CI : 0.51-1.43, respectively). CONCLUSIONS: These findings suggest that outdoor NO(2) air pollution may be particularly important for the development of wheeze and asthma among children. Indoor NO(2) concentrations were associated with the prevalence of respiratory symptoms only among girls. Girls may be more susceptible to indoor air pollution than boys.  相似文献

OBJECTIVES: To examine the effect of occupation on respiratory symptoms in a randomly selected adult population aged 20-44 years. METHODS: It is based on the phase II sampling of the New Zealand part of the European Community respiratory health survey. 1609 people (63.9% response rate) completed a detailed respiratory questionnaire. Of those responding, 1174 (73%) underwent skin tests and 1126 (70%) attended to undergo methacholine bronchial challenge. Current occupation was recorded and a previous occupation was also recorded if it had led to respiratory problems. 21 occupational groups were used for analysis for the five definitions of asthma wheezing in the previous 12 months; symptoms related to asthma; bronchial hyperresponsiveness (BHR); BHR with wheezing in the previous 12 months; and BHR with symptoms related to asthma. RESULTS: Prevalence odds ratios (ORs) were significantly increased for farmers and farm workers (OR 4.16, 95% confidence interval (95% CI) 1.33 to 13.1 for the combination of wheezing and BHR). Increased risks of prevalence of asthma were also found for laboratory technicians, food processors (other than bakers), chemical workers, and plastic and rubber workers. Workers had also been divided into high and low risk exposure categories according to relevant publications. The prevalence of wheezing was greater in the high risk group (OR 1.57, 95% CI 0.83 to 2.95) than in the low risk group. Atopy was associated with asthma, but the prevalence of atopy did not differ significantly between occupational exposure groups. The attributable risk of wheezing that occurred after the age of 15 years and that was estimated to be due to occupational exposure (based on the defined high risk group) was 1.9%, but this increased to 3.1% when farmers and food processors (other than bakers) were also included in the high risk group. CONCLUSIONS: This population based study has identified certain occupations significantly associated with combinations of asthmatic symptoms and BHR.  相似文献
